800 Deluxe Series 812ce DLX 12-Fret Grand Concert Acoustic-Electric Guitar Natural. The essence of the Taylor playing experience lives within the rosewood/spruce 800 Series. With the debut of its comprehensive redesign in 2014, master guitar designer Andy Powers took what was already Taylor’s flagship guitar series and deployed an array of voicing enhancements, ranging from customized bracing and wood thicknesses for each body style to the use of protein glues and ultra-thin finish, to bring out another level of musicality. Together, these refinements deliver much more than the sum of their parts. For everyone from pros to hobbyists, they make the playing experience more expressive, inspiring and fun. The newer 800 Deluxe Series, which includes this 812ce DLX 12-Fret Grand Concert, features all the voicing enhancements and aesthetic refinements of Taylor’s standard rosewood/spruce 800 Series, with three upgraded features: a newly designed radius-style armrest in maple with rosewood top edge trim, Adirondack spruce bracing, and chrome Gotoh tuners. All come with Taylor Expression System 2 electronics and ship in a Taylor deluxe hardshell case. Grand Concert Taylor's Grand Concert is slightly smaller that its Grand Auditorium and yields controlled overtones, so the sound won't occupy a lot of sonic space. This is often a key consideration when other instruments are in the mix, such as in a performance or recording environment, and it allows the guitar to be heard more clearly. The Grand Concert pairs well with both 14-fret and 12-fret neck-to-body construction, and offers an articulate voice with top-end chime. It's perfect for fingerstyle players and light strummers, though flatpickers are known to enjoy its tonal character too. Its intimate size makes it lap/couch-friendly, and a great fit for players who find smaller instruments more physically comfortable.
